ATC - R is for "Rainy Day"

I edged the trimmed image with Stormy sky distress ink. Then layered it with red and added a red check ribbon with a tiny tag. I hand wrote Rainy Day and finished it off with a little gold brad.

this is the completed colored image - now I need to trim and complete the ATC

To add color I used my chalks



I then over stamped with my Paper Inspirations "Rainy Day" stamp in Black Versafine Ink from Tsukineko







The stamp is H3307 Aged background block from Hero Arts


this is what the stamp looks like - I love distressed looks so just loove this background
`



I started with a strip of white card and stamped hero arts background stamp with stormy sky distress ink


thanks for popping by, I hope you will find some inspiration to use a background stamp. It adds some texture and dimension to your backgrounds. Lots nicer than a plain and simple stark white background
